Case Patten
Case Lyman Patten (Pat)
Bats: Both , Throws: Left
Height: 6' 0" , Weight: 175 lb.

Born: May 7, 1874 in Westport, NY (All Transactions)
Debut: May 4, 1901
Final Game: June 18, 1908
Died: May 31, 1935 in Rochester, NY

May 31, 1908: Traded by the Washington Senators to the Boston Red Sox for Jesse Tannehill.
